How do I connect private GitHub repositories?

Last updated: February 28, 2025

You can connect private GitHub repositories to enable issue creation and tracking. This is configured through GitHub's settings, not through the Pylon interface.

Steps to Enable Private Repository Access

  1. Go to your GitHub organization settings

  2. Navigate to Settings > GitHub Apps > Pylon

  3. In the Repository Access section, you can:

    • Select "All repositories" to grant access to all current and future repositories

    • Choose "Select repositories" to specify individual repositories

Note: This setting is managed in your GitHub organization settings, not in the Pylon Apps directory.
